#608137 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#608137 is composed of 37.6% red, 50.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 86.8 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 36.1%. #608137 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ff6e with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#608137 color description : Dark moderate green.
#608137 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#608137 has RGB values of R:96, G:129,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6324535.

Shades and Tints of #608137
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040502 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#608137
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5e5a is the less saturated color, while #65b305 is the most saturated one.
